Exemption u/s 11 - Deemed income - Permissible Adjustment to be made by the CPC u/s 143(1) - The benefit of deduction of the deemed income specified u/s 11(3) is available to the assessee and therefore such adjustment cannot be made in the return of income under the provisions of section 143(1) of the Act. - AT
